BOOK
SUMMARY:
Ryley Clarke
has grown up with the military in her blood, with both parents serving their
country. Ryley knows the risks of being married to the military. But when the
unthinkable happens, and her future husband is killed in action, Ryley can
barely survive... until Evan's twin brother, Nate, helps her pick up the
pieces.
After serving
on a special mission with the military for six years, Evan Archer returns home
to find the unthinkable - the love of his life, Ryley Clarke - engaged to his
brother, Nate. With Nate on deployment, Evan needs to figure out what
happened in his absence, and more importantly, how to win Ryley back from the man
he once considered his best friend, but now thinks of as his rival.

EXCERPT
“Ryley, I’m going to ask you again
why are you here today?”
For the first time since I walked
into the door I look at the therapist. Her hair is cut short, framing her face.
It’s brown, but muted. There’s no vibrancy to her color. It’s dull and
outdated, much like her couch. Her white, long-sleeved shirt is buttoned high,
as if it wants to choke the life out of her. Her cat-like glasses perch on the
edge of her nose and she reclines in her chair with her pad of paper resting on
her lap and her pen posed to write down my words at a moment’s notice.
“I’m here because six years ago I
lost the love of my life, but now he’s back from the dead and in a few weeks
I’m set to marry my best friend – his brother.”
Author
Information
Heidi is a New York Times and USA Today Bestselling
author.
Originally from the Pacific Northwest, she now lives
in picturesque Vermont, with her husband and two daughters. Also renting space
in their home is an over-hyper Beagle/Jack Russell and two Parakeets.
During the day Heidi is behind a desk talking about
Land Use. At night, she's writing one of the many stories planned for release
or sitting court-side during either daughter's basketball games.
